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
48 7092 502854286
877 784639361
877 784639361
627 2544 7655412 99 176
All about undefined
Interested in learning more?
877 784639361
627 2544 7655412 99 176
See more
5851514 069 9259465693
90 60 669933942 32664984
See more
5238694386 0400 935
2938 4699410 17574760 9821 46
See more